The Goblin Mage in D&D: Tactics and Roleplaying
The scrawny Goblin wizard presents a distinct challenge and opportunity in Dungeons & Dragons. Disregard the stereotype of a weak combatant; these smart spellcasters utilize cunning and battlefield positioning to overcome larger enemies. A Goblin practitioner excels at distant attacks, frequently employing minor illusion spells to confuse adversaries, followed by a precise blast of magic. Roleplaying a Goblin enchanter demands embracing their natural greed and mischievous read more nature; consider them a shrewd opportunist always wanting an edge, potentially betraying allies for a individual gain. Controlling their quirks elevates the Goblin magic wielder from a typical character into a unforgettable addition to any team.
D&D 5e: Harnessing the Smallfolk Mage Class
The Greenskin Mage in D&D 5e presents a distinct opportunity for players seeking something outside the standard fare. Ignore the traditional image of a powerful, stoic spellcaster; this class thrives on cunning, resourcefulness, and a healthy dose of mischief. Successfully mastering a Greenskin Wizard requires grasping how to employ their limited magical resources and weak statistics to their benefit. Emphasizing cantrips and using their racial traits, such as Nimble Escape, is vital to survival. Ultimately, a competently-played Greenskin Wizard can be a dangerous force on any expedition.
